# Claude Code Guidelines for Respira

This document contains guidelines for Claude Code when working on this repository.

## Commit Message Conventions

When creating commits, use the following prefixes to ensure proper categorization in automated releases:

### Commit Prefixes

- **\\`fix:\\`** - For bug fixes and corrections
- Example: \\`fix: memory leak in image processing\\`
- Example: \\`fix: layout overflow on small screens\\`

- **\\`feature:\\`** - For new features and enhancements
- Example: \\`feature: Add dark mode toggle to settings\\`
- Example: \\`feature: Implement Bluetooth device reconnection\\`

- **\\`breaking:\\`** - For breaking changes (backwards-incompatible changes)
- Example: \\`breaking: Remove legacy API endpoints\\`
- Example: \\`breaking: Change configuration file format\\`

### Additional Guidelines

1. After the prefix, use a space and write the commit message in imperative mood
2. Capitalize the first word after the prefix
3. Do not use a period at the end of the commit message
4. Be descriptive and clear about what the change does

### Complete Examples

\\`\\`\\`
fix: Correct calculation in embroidery path generator
feature: Add support for custom thread colors
breaking: Remove deprecated USB serial communication
fix: Prevent crash when device disconnects unexpectedly
feature: Implement auto-save for design projects
\\`\\`\\`

## Pull Request Labels

When creating pull requests, the commit prefix should align with PR labels:

- \\`fix:\\` commits → use \\`fix\\` label (triggers patch version bump)
- \\`feature:\\` commits → use \\`feature\\` label (triggers minor version bump)
- \\`breaking:\\` commits → use \\`breaking\\` label (triggers major version bump)
